Instructions Plug a button into digital slot 2 (D2/D3). Plug a tilt sensor into digital slot 4 (D4/D5). Plug a knob (potentiometer) into analog slot 0 (A0/A1). Plug a light sensor into analog slot 2 (A2/A3). Plug an LED into digital slot 6 (D6/D7). Build a circuit by dragging a connection from a blue node to another and dropping it. You do not need to use every node. You can click a link to delete it. Goals Build the circuit
Turn LED on and off
| Create this circuit:
Turn on LED when the button is pressed.
